oracle len对LOB类型字段的处理方式

在Oracle数据库中,LOB(Large Object)类型字段指的是大型对象数据,包括BLOB(Binary Large Object)和CLOB(Character Large Object)等类型。针对LOB类型字段的处理,Oracle提供了一些特定的函数和操作符。获取LOB字段的长度:可以使用LEN函数来获取LOB字段的长度。具体语法为:SELECT LENGTH(lob_column)

Oracle数据库中,LOB(Large Object)类型字段指的是大型对象数据,包括BLOB(Binary Large Object)和CLOB(Character Large Object)等类型。针对LOB类型字段的处理,Oracle提供了一些特定的函数和操作符。

  1. 获取LOB字段的长度:可以使用LEN函数来获取LOB字段的长度。具体语法为:
SELECT LENGTH(lob_column) AS lob_length
FROM table_name;
  1. 截取LOB字段的部分内容:可以使用SUBSTR函数来截取LOB字段的部分内容。具体语法为:
SELECT SUBSTR(lob_column, start_position, length) AS sub_lob
FROM table_name;
  1. 更新LOB字段的内容:可以使用UPDATE语句来更新LOB字段的内容。具体语法为:
UPDATE table_name
SET lob_column = new_value
WHERE condition;

需要注意的是,对于大型LOB数据的更新操作可能会影响性能,特别是在处理大量数据时。

  1. 插入LOB字段的内容:可以使用INSERT语句来插入LOB字段的内容。具体语法为:
INSERT INTO table_name (lob_column)
VALUES (lob_value);
  1. 删除LOB字段的内容:可以使用DELETE语句来删除LOB字段的内容。具体语法为:
DELETE FROM table_name
WHERE condition;

需要注意的是,删除LOB字段的内容并不会释放LOB字段占用的存储空间,需要使用专门的操作来释放存储空间。

总的来说,Oracle对LOB类型字段的处理方式和普通字段类似,但需要注意LOB字段的特殊性,避免出现性能问题和数据丢失等情况。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/1081356.html

(0)
派派
上一篇 2024-06-25
下一篇 2024-06-25

相关推荐

  • Torch中的模型解释技术有哪些

    Torch中的模型解释技术包括:梯度计算:通过计算模型输出对输入的梯度,可以得到每个输入对模型输出的影响程度。Saliency Maps:根据梯度计算得到的结果,可以生成Saliency Maps,显示哪些部分的输入对模型输出的影响最大。Integrated Gradients:这种方法通过在输入和基准输入之间插值并计算梯度来测量每个输入特征对模型输出的贡献。LIME:通过生成一系列输入的扰动并观

    2024-03-08
    0
  • MongoDB的性能优化方法是什么

    MongoDB的性能优化方法包括:索引优化:使用合适的索引可以加快查询速度。确保为经常查询的字段创建索引,并使用复合索引来优化复杂查询。查询优化:避免查询中使用全表扫描和大量排序操作,尽量减少查询返回的字段数量。资源优化:合理配置服务器资源,包括内存、CPU和磁盘空间,确保足够的资源支持数据库运行。分片和副本集:使用分片和副本集来水平扩展和提高系统的可用性和容错性。避免频繁的更新操作:频繁的更新操

    2024-05-07
    0
  • 如何清理木马(如何清理木马病毒手机华为)

    如何清理木马,如何清理木马病毒手机华为内容导航:如何彻底清理木马病毒要怎样删除木马程序system32文件夹里有木马如何才能清理干净呢我用的是QQ电脑管家魔兽世界盗号木马怎么清理不了一、如何彻底清理木马病毒木马病毒.建议下载安装木

    2022-04-21
    0
  • postgresql中nullif函数的应用场景有哪些

    在PostgreSQL中,NULLIF函数用于比较两个表达式,并在它们相等时返回NULL。它的应用场景包括:处理除零错误:用于在计算中避免除零错误,可以将分母设置为0时返回NULL。处理空值:用于处理空值,当两个表达式相等时返回NULL。数据清洗:用于清洗数据,将特定值或条件转换为NULL值。数据比较:用于比较两个表达式,当它们相等时返回NULL。数据转换:用于将特定值转换为NULL值,以

    2024-05-08
    0
  • 服务器处理器性能如何测试

    服务器处理器的性能可以通过多种方式进行测试,其中包括:基准测试:使用专门设计的基准测试软件来评估服务器处理器的性能。常见的基准测试软件包括Geekbench、Cinebench、PassMark等。负载测试:通过模拟真实的工作负载来测试服务器处理器的性能。可以使用压力测试工具如Apache JMeter、Gatling等来模拟高负载情况下的性能表现。性能监控工具:使用性能监控工具如top、sar、

    2024-05-30
    0
  • 怎么使用SOME模型进行多源数据融合

    SOME模型是一种多源数据融合的方法,其中SOME代表Sensor, Observer, Modeler, and Executive。下面是使用SOME模型进行多源数据融合的步骤:Sensor(传感器):首先收集来自不同传感器的数据,例如温度传感器、湿度传感器等。确保传感器产生的数据是准确和可靠的。Observer(观察者):观察者负责监控传感器数据的质量和完整性。观察者可以进行数据清洗、去噪声

    2024-05-21
    0

发表回复

登录后才能评论